PGメモ

非エンジニアの記録

2013-05-08から1日間の記事一覧

よく見るレート表示を短く書く

php

よく評価サイトとかで ★★★☆☆ みたいなの見るけど、これ中のコードで if($point $return = "☆☆☆☆☆"; }elseif($point $return = "★☆☆☆☆";こう書いてたりしたらなんか辛いので短く書けないか考えた。 $point = floor($point); $empty_rate = array_fill(0, 5, '…

cakephpのfind('count')にはフィールドを指定した方がよい

$this->Model->find('count');と書くと SELECT COUNT(*) AS `count` FROM...となってしまいインデックスが使用されない場合がある。ので $this->Model->find('count', array('fields'=>'id'));とかくと SELECT COUNT(id) AS `count` FROM...となり、アスタリ…